/*
* Bmap converts the logical block number of a file to its physical
* block number on the disk. The conversion is done by using the
* logical block number to index into the data block (extent) for the
* file.
*/
int
cd9660_bmap(ap)
struct vop_bmap_args /* {
struct vnode *a_vp;
daddr_t a_bn;
struct bufobj **a_bop;
daddr_t *a_bnp;
int *a_runp;
int *a_runb;
} */ *ap;
{
struct iso_node *ip = VTOI(ap->a_vp);
daddr_t lblkno = ap->a_bn;
int bshift;
/*
* Check for underlying vnode requests and ensure that logical
* to physical mapping is requested.
*/
if (ap->a_bop != NULL)
*ap->a_bop = &ip->i_mnt->im_devvp->v_bufobj;
if (ap->a_bnp == NULL)
return (0);
/*
* Compute the requested block number
*/
bshift = ip->i_mnt->im_bshift;
*ap->a_bnp = (ip->iso_start + lblkno) << (bshift - DEV_BSHIFT);
/*
* Determine maximum number of readahead blocks following the
* requested block.
*/
if (ap->a_runp) {
int nblk;
nblk = (ip->i_size >> bshift) - (lblkno + 1);
if (nblk <= 0)
*ap->a_runp = 0;
else if (nblk >= (MAXBSIZE >> bshift))
*ap->a_runp = (MAXBSIZE >> bshift) - 1;
else
*ap->a_runp = nblk;
}
if (ap->a_runb) {
*ap->a_runb = 0;
}
return 0;
}
